The Inheritance Games, Jennifer Lynn Barnes' thrilling young adult mystery series, is more than just a captivating whodunit. It's a journey of self-discovery, resilience, and ultimately, becoming a game changer. Avery Grambs, thrust into a world of unimaginable wealth and secrets, learns to embrace challenges and forge her own path. The novel is peppered with insightful quotes that resonate far beyond the pages, offering powerful motivational messages applicable to real life. Avery's Journey: From Wallflower to Game Changer
Avery's transformation throughout the series is nothing short of inspirational. She starts as an outsider, unsure of herself and her capabilities. However, the challenges she faces—from deciphering cryptic clues to navigating complex relationships—force her to grow, adapt, and ultimately, become a force to be reckoned with. Her journey underscores the power of embracing the unknown and finding strength within oneself.

How does Avery overcome adversity in the Inheritance Games?
Avery's resilience is a testament to her strength. She confronts danger, betrayal, and uncertainty with a mixture of cleverness, courage, and unwavering determination. She doesn't shy away from difficult tasks but uses her resourcefulness and quick thinking to find creative solutions, thereby overcoming the obstacles placed in her path. Her methods aren't always conventional, but her effectiveness underlines the importance of thinking outside the box.
Beyond Avery: Lessons from Other Characters
The Inheritance Games isn't solely focused on Avery's journey. The supporting characters, with their complexities and flaws, also offer valuable lessons. Their interactions with Avery often illuminate different aspects of self-growth and resilience.
What lessons can we learn from the Hawthorne brothers?
The Hawthorne brothers, while initially appearing enigmatic and even intimidating, reveal various facets of their personalities as the story unfolds. Observing their interactions—their rivalries, their collaborations, their vulnerabilities—provides insight into the dynamics of family, competition, and the importance of understanding different perspectives. Each brother, with their distinct strengths and weaknesses, represents a unique path to success and personal growth.
Do the supporting characters contribute to Avery's development?
Absolutely. The Hawthorne brothers, along with other characters within the game's intricate world, serve as catalysts for Avery's growth. They challenge her assumptions, test her limits, and push her to develop her skills and strengths. Their influence, both positive and negative, contributes significantly to shaping her into the resourceful and independent young woman she ultimately becomes. This complex interplay of characters highlights the significance of relationships and support systems in personal transformation.
